Submitted: 17:21 Feb 10
Location: Stewartstown/York County (Shawn Gray)
New Rain/Snow: 4 inches in the last 4 1/2 hours
Storm Total: 20 inches
Temperature: 19
Comments: This will be my final "official" measurement for Stewartstown since the acummulating snow has stopped and this measurement was taken behind the woods where I live where drifting is not a factor. Out in the open where drifting is a factor there are substantial drifts forming. Common drifts range from 3-5 feet with some drifts of 6 and 7 feet. In fact, there is a drift in my back yard approaching 7 feet. Winds continue to be sustained between 25 and 35 mph with some gusts around 40 mph. Visisbility has now increased somewhat since the snow has stopped falling, but the wind is picking up snow off the ground and still cutting down on visibility. Visibility is now around 1/2 mile or so.
